Subject: Orders soft-delete cut-over — done (mostly)

Hey, quick recap before your shift. We flipped the Lanternfish orders table to soft deletes tonight. Hard DELETEs are now blocked at the ORM layer; anything removed gets a deleted_at stamp instead. The backfill finished around 02:10 with zero errors. Watch for the nightly purge job — it now skips rows younger than 30 days. If reports look inflated, check that the views filter deleted rows. Rollback script is in the repo. Current service settings for reference:

service settings:
[sorys]
port = 8000
team = eliius
host = sorys.novacstack.example
region = south-3
access_code = ac_f66665
timeout_ms = 250

## Tuning

The receipt mailer (Almsgate) batches donation receipts and sends through the Thornquay relay. On-call: if the queue backs up, resist the urge to crank batch size — the relay rate-limits per connection, and bigger batches just mean bigger retries. Scale worker count first, then shorten the flush interval. Dedupe window must stay longer than the retry horizon or donors get duplicate receipts, which generates tickets. All knobs live in one place and are read at worker start. Current production values follow.

tuning table, kajop-yafof:
QUOTAS = {
    "wenath": 10,
    "ulaael": 5,
}

Step 4: Verify rounding behavior before signing the Lenvora FX build. All conversions in the quota ledger use banker's rounding at four decimal places; any drift beyond 0.0001 per transaction fails the pre-deploy audit. Run the rounding harness against the Tivask rate fixtures and confirm zero accumulated variance across 10k synthetic trades. Do not deploy if the variance report is nonzero. Sign the verified artifact with the release key below.

signing key of tafog-hahop = bky3_7nm

## Further Reading

The `lintline-baseline.yml` file pins the set of pre-existing findings that the Marrowgate static analyzer ignores during CI. Reviewers should confirm that no new suppressions were added without justification and that the baseline hash matches the last approved audit. For the approval process, regeneration commands, and the history of prior baseline changes, see the internal page below.

operations page: https://confluence.lumicsys.internal/projects/display/projects/display